Understanding the Winch

A winch is a device that uses a motor, drum, and cable to pull or lift heavy loads. It is commonly mounted on off-road vehicles, boats, or used as a standalone tool for rescue and recovery. Before using a winch, familiarize yourself with its parts and safety features.

Preparing for Winching

  • Assess the terrain and identify a secure anchor point, such as a sturdy tree or rock.
  • Ensure the winch and cable are in good condition, with no frays or damage.
  • Wear gloves to protect your hands from cable burns.
  • Clear the area of bystanders and ensure everyone maintains a safe distance.

Using the Winch Safely

Follow these steps to use a winch effectively:

  • Attach the winch cable securely to the anchor point or vehicle.
  • Engage the winch clutch and select the appropriate gear.
  • Slowly operate the winch, paying attention to tension and cable alignment.
  • Use a winch line dampener to reduce the risk of recoil if the cable snaps.
  • Communicate clearly with your team during the operation.

Overcoming the Incline

Once the winch is engaged, carefully pull the vehicle or object up the incline. Maintain steady pressure and avoid sudden jerks. If the terrain is too challenging, consider using additional recovery gear or seeking professional assistance.
